ZAZUETA BELTRAN, Héctor; MILLAN LOPEZ, Nora; CASTRO PEREZ, Rafael y DIAZ LLORCA, Carlos. Work Values Related to Hiring on Staff in Culiacan Enterprises. Cofin [online]. 2018, vol.12, n.1, pp. 164-176. ISSN 2073-6061.
In order to carry out this research, 73 Human Resources managers from outstanding enterprises from Culiacán, Sinaloa, México, were interviewed. According to Rokeach (1973), Zazueta Beltrán and Arciniega Ruiz from Esparza (2010), a questionnaire was designed for identifying values of the managers and heads of departments who already work in the surveyed institutions, as well as the values they look for in the new employees. Results showed the most outstanding values for the enterprises when hiring personnel. Besides, there is a moderate disruption between the values practiced by managers and chiefs and the values the institution wants in its new employees.
Palabras clave : Person-organization adjustment; Human resources; values in the work.
